Business Context and Reporting Period
This filing is a Form 13F Holdings Report submitted by Genworth Financial, Inc., an institutional investment manager, for the calendar quarter ended December 31, 2008. The report was signed on February 12, 2009. It discloses equity securities held by the manager and includes holdings reported by one other included manager: Genworth Financial Wealth Management, Inc. (formerly Genworth Asset Management, Inc.).
Key Financial Metrics
As a Form 13F filing, this document reports portfolio holdings rather than the operating financial performance (revenue, profit, cash flow) of Genworth Financial, Inc. itself. The following metrics relate to the reported investment portfolio:
- Total Portfolio Value: $1,443,846,000 (1,443,846 in thousands).
- Total Number of Holdings: 333 lines of securities.

Guidance, Outlook, and Risks
Form 13F filings are historical disclosures of holdings and do not contain management commentary, forward-looking guidance, or risk factors regarding the reporting manager's business operations. The filing indicates that the manager holds voting authority (Sole, Shared, or None) for the listed securities, but provides no strategic outlook.
